Recently, MediaTek announced the launch of the new Tianji 9300 flagship 5G generative AI mobile chip, which has won the love of many digital enthusiasts because of its high intelligence, high performance, high energy efficiency and low power consumption. Prior to this, the discussion about the innovative all-core CPU architecture used by Tianji 9300 has attracted a lot of attention. Today, with the official release of Tianji 9300, it has quickly become a new generation of flagship benchmark, and more importantly, the excellent performance of Tianji 9300 will raise the user experience to a new stage.
Tianji 9300 adopts the third generation 4nm process of TSMC. Different from the innovative full-core CPU architecture, including 4 Cortex-X4 super cores and 4 Cortex-A720 cores, the maximum main frequency of the super core is 3.25GHz, and the peak performance of the CPU with the main frequency of 2.0 GHz is increased by 40%, and the same performance and power consumption can be saved by 33%. Tianji 9300 is also the first to support LPDDR5T 9600Mbps memory.
In the normal temperature environment, the running score of the rabbit V10 of Tianji 9300 can exceed 2.13 million. In the "extreme Challenge", the running score of the rabbit V10 can actually exceed 2.2 million, far surpassing the A17 Pro and Snapdragon 8G3. Many people may wonder why MediaTek has radically adopted such a large scale, and how did the Tianji 9300 achieve a significant improvement in performance and a substantial reduction in power consumption?
Mobile App applications are rapidly diversified and complicated, and users are more accustomed to using multiple applications at the same time. Similar scenarios like watching playbook videos while playing games have become users' daily routine, and now mobile App is simply "all-inclusive". An App wants to be built into an "original god", gradually moving away from "lightweight", and the daily load of smartphones has long been less "everyday". In addition, folding screen phones are becoming more and more popular, it is too wasteful to do one thing with two screens, and it is also a trend to run multiple applications on multiple screens, and now the deployment of end-to-side generative AI applications is accelerated, so the traditional architecture has obviously found a bottleneck.
Tianji 9300 jumped out of the tradition and creatively designed an innovative all-large-core CPU architecture of "4 super-cores and 4 large cores" from the combination of "super-large core, large core and small core". Moreover, the full-core and large-core performance of Tianji 9300 is stronger, and it is more efficient through more accurate scheduling strategies, so that operations can be completed faster, "rest" earlier, and performance and energy efficiency can be improved.
Full-core CPU runs at low frequency under low load, resulting in lower power consumption and higher efficiency. So the daily power consumption performance of Tianji 9300 is also amazing, such as daily browsing, browsing short videos, recording videos, playing videos and opening Wi-Fi hotspots, which can be reduced by up to 30%.
The measured results also prove this point: recording 4K 60FPS video is a medium-load scene, and the power consumption of Tianji 9300 can be reduced by 12%.
In high-load and multi-application parallel scenarios, all eight high-performance cores work together to put every performance on the "cutting edge". The super strong performance and energy efficiency make Tianji 9300 cope with it easily. In the actual measurement, the terminal carrying Tianji 9300 makes Wechat video calls while playing the highest image quality "Yuan Shen" for 30 minutes, and the average frame rate is increased by more than 15%, while the power consumption is reduced by about 12%.
